Get Your Family To Help 

Consider making a rule that the kids take care of cleaning their own room and bathroom themselves. Suggest that they get rid of trash first and then put aside things they no longer use or want. Put a cleaning caddy into each room, tucked away in a place where it doesn't interfere with the decor. Put another caddy with bathroom cleaning products under the bathroom sink.

Obviously, if you have toddlers or little kids, you won't be able to do that because of the safety factor. In that case, the older kids will just have to wait until you give them their cleaning supplies.

If you're married, or if you have a partner, you two can work together to do things like cleaning and organizing the garage area. Older kids could help with that, too.

Arrange For House Cleaning Services 

Once you've established what the kids and your spouse will do to help, consider hiring a professional to do the rest of the house cleaning. Of course, that will cost money, but since your time is valuable to you, that will be money well spent.

Will you be going through a service that provides cleaners? If so, you can be sure that each person who comes to clean your house will have the necessary experience.. 

Determine what you want the house cleaning service to accomplish. For example, find out if cleaning windows is something they are willing to do. Maybe you want the service to focus on something different each visit. For example, on one cleaning visit, maybe the tile floors will be the focus of the cleaning. Another time the baseboards might be what is cleaned. 

Even though the cleaners might focus on one thing, there will more than likely be time for them to clean other areas, too. That will be especially true if they don't have to give cleaning attention to the kid's areas.
